Why is microtech better?
Please enlighten me on the microtech vs. power fc battle. I have a power fc but am told the microtech can be tuned more precisely to achieve higher power numbers. Is this true?

They can reach the same end result with the microtech falling short as far as a lot of driveability perks; closed loop and voltage drop compensation to name two. It's not 'better' just a different approach.
